Subject: [PATCH 2/4] module: Sort exported symbols
Date: Fri, 15 Apr 2011 17:24:55 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1302881097-563-3-git-send-email-abogani@kernel.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1302881097-563-1-git-send-email-abogani@kernel.org>

This patch places every exported symbol in its own section
(i.e. "___ksymtab__printk").  Thus the linker will use its SORT() directive
to sort and finally merge all symbol in the right and final section
(i.e. "__ksymtab").
